Winners, losers and the fine print: What Budget 2026 really means for business
Speaking at an event last week, enterprise minister Peter Burke said that Budget 2026 would be an “enterprise budget”. This is familiar language used by many an enterprise minister during budget season to talk up their pro-business contributions to the budget and keep industry on side but the finer details are always the make-or-break. The tone of this year’s budget is certainly one of pro-investment but some sectors, namely the hospitality sector, are feeling that pro-business vibe more so than others.
